The most common cause for sump pump failure is an electrical power outage.  To prevent this, install a battery backup sump pump system that would be activated if the electrical power fails. 

Most sump pumps last 5 to 7 years. This mostly depends on frequency of use, the quality of the pump and quality of the power source.

The most common reason is the sump pump float switch is stuck in the “on” position. Check your floats and call our office if service is needed.

The standard sump basin is 26 gallons and is 18 inches in diameter and 22 inches deep.

Yes. A check valve is a one-way valve that is installed in the discharge pipe of your sump pump.

When the pump stops running, the check valve will not let water flow by gravity back into the sump basin.
